This dangle above my rocker in baby girls nursery. Since my nursery is in more of a botanical theme (if that makes any sense) I knew I wanted something like this. I searched but all I could find were dinky little ones, which were cool but I wanted BIG! So I took myself to Hobby Lobby and found a bag of moss (~$4) a styrofoam ball (~$6 with coupon) and got to work. I poked a hole all the way through top to bottom and put the ribbon in and plugged in my glue gun. After way too many burns to count and a mess of moss, (this is definitely and outdoor project) I came up with these
If you have seen the daisy balls before you know just how beautiful they are in 3d, I'm not talking about the cheap flimsy ones, I mean the full lush thick ones. You may also know just how expensive they are... YIKES! In my opinion the flower selection at Hobby Lobby exceeds Roberts and Joanns but that's just me. As an added bonus Hobby Lobby had all there flowers at 50% off (which happens like every 3rd week or so) These particular daisies were $1, I needed about 35 for a larger ball plus another large styrofoam ball. I trimmed the stems so they were only like 2" long and poked them into the styrofoam. I didn't need to glue them in or anything, just poking the stems in worked just fine. Added with some cute ribbon and there you go
